Crystal Palace ‘seem to be entering the bidding’ for player – As his club eye Eagles man to replace him

Crystal Palace have shown an interest in Getafe goalkeeper David Soria as a replacement for Vincente Guaita, who is being eyed up by the Spanish side if Soria moves to the Premier League.

That’s according to Marca, who say Soria is being eyed up by Palace and Forest this summer but for different reasons.

The Nottinghamshire club are chasing a new number one and Soria is the man they’re looking at, willing to pay to get him in as a replacement for Keylor Navas.

Should that deal happen Getafe would be on the hunt for a new first-choice goalkeeper themselves and Crystal Palace’s Guaita has ‘sounded loud’ as a possible target.

 

The 36-year-old is in the final year of his deal at Selhurst Park after signing a new contract in January this year so would, presumably, be available on the cheap. If not, Getafe would have the funds from the potential sale of Soria anyway.

But whether he ends up in Nottinghamshire or Crystal Palace remains to be seen as the Eagles are another club that ‘seem to be entering the bidder’ for the goalkeeper according to the newspaper.

So, to quickly sum that up, Getafe are eyeing up Guaita as a replacement for Soria who is being eyed by Crystal Palace and would likely replace Guaita at Selhurst Park.

It’s something to keep an eye on in the coming days and weeks, with a deal there to be done.
